Fayemi refutes allegations of sexual harassment by Senator Natasha

Former Governor of Ekiti State, Dr. Kayode Fayemi, has refuted claims suggesting that Senator Natasha Akpoti-Uduaghan previously accused him of sexual harassment.

The allegation surfaced in a media report on Wednesday, which stated that Senator Cyril Fasuyi (APC, Ekiti North) referenced such claims during a Senate plenary session.

In response, Fayemi’s media office, through its head, Ahmad Sajoh, dismissed the report as misleading.

The statement clarified that a review of the plenary session’s records showed that Senator Fasuyi never made such an assertion and that the claim was a misrepresentation of his remarks.

“Our attention has been drawn to a report published by The Cable, which claims that Senator Cyril Fasuyi alleged during a Senate plenary session that Senator Natasha Akpoti-Uduaghan had previously accused Dr. Kayode Fayemi of sexual harassment.

“We categorically state that this report is inaccurate and misrepresents the actual comments made by the senator. A careful review of the plenary session’s proceedings confirms that no such allegation was raised. Instead, Senator Fasuyi referred to past instances where Senator Akpoti-Uduaghan made unfounded and defamatory statements about Dr. Fayemi during his tenure as Minister of Mines and Steel Development, particularly in relation to the Ajaokuta Steel Company.”

The statement further clarified that no allegations of sexual misconduct had ever been made against Fayemi.

“For the record, neither Senator Akpoti-Uduaghan nor anyone else has ever accused Dr. Fayemi of sexual misconduct. He has consistently upheld high ethical standards in public service, and we strongly reject any attempt to associate his name with false and damaging allegations.”

The media office also emphasized that Fayemi has no involvement in the ongoing controversy in the Senate, stating that his past interactions with Senator Akpoti-Uduaghan were purely professional.

It added that any disagreements they had were based on policy differences rather than personal conflicts.
